The local system of the Song Dynasty originated from the Tang Dynasty and was clearly divided into two parts. One was the officials of the prefectures and counties that followed the Sui Dynasty, and the other was the officials of the Guzheng system that followed the late Tang Dynasty. However, the officials of the Guzheng no longer managed the military and political affairs. The officials of the Caozheng were the main body, and the officials of the Guzheng were supplementary. In terms of status, the officials of the Guzheng were higher than those of the Caozheng, and they had the functions of checking and reviewing.

Lin Jian was the coach in front of the state yamen, so he was called the coach, which actually had nothing to do with the coach.
The yamen originated from the late Tang and Five Dynasties. At that time, most of them were high-powered military officers. After entering the Song Dynasty, they became public officials, but their original names were retained, so many names sounded quite intimidating, such as military envoys, coach envoys, mountain and river envoys, etc. If you don’t know, when you hear that the military envoys in this province are easily mistaken for being a big man, but in fact they are just an official. In the officialdom of the Song Dynasty, they often use surnames and official positions to name each other, and learn from the people, because many low-level minor officials originated from the previous dynasty, and they are more prestigious than many officials, so that the people often call them higher than officials.
